Output 7514150b767470be0bb270d139a96805fb4a4696ef02c2440e30fcd5388519d3:1

value
685940737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81cb58683f9554c11ee7c6c6bb4b22f97e4065e1 OP_EQUAL
address
3DXJgyKXngR8THuQvHHzJHqAX2MNagv1uq
transaction
7514150b767470be0bb270d139a96805fb4a4696ef02c2440e30fcd5388519d3
spent
true